Market Segmentation 

By Vehicle Type 

By vehicle type, the Vietnam Automotive Lubricants Market is segmented into motorcycles and scooters, passenger cars, commercial vehicles, buses and coaches, and off-highway vehicles. Motorcycles and scooters dominate the segment because two-wheelers remain deeply embedded in Vietnam’s commuting, delivery, ride-hailing and household mobility ecosystem. VAMM members sold 2,653,607 motorcycles in the latest complete reporting cycle, compared with 2,516,212 units in the preceding cycle. This creates recurring demand for four-stroke motorcycle engine oils, JASO MA/MA2 wet-clutch formulations, scooter-oriented JASO MB oils and final-drive fluids. Motorcycle servicing also occurs through an extensive network of authorized dealerships, independent garages, roadside workshops and parts retailers, enabling lubricant brands to reach customers throughout metropolitan and provincial markets. High motorcycle utilization in Ho Chi Minh City and Hanoi further supports replacement demand, particularly among delivery and ride-hailing users. Premium motorcycles and modern scooters are simultaneously encouraging migration from conventional mineral oils toward semi-synthetic and full-synthetic formulations.

By Lubricant Technology 

By lubricant technology, the Vietnam Automotive Lubricants Market is segmented into mineral, semi-synthetic, full-synthetic, low-viscosity specialty, re-refined and hybrid/EV-specific fluids. Mineral lubricants retain the largest installed demand base, supported by Vietnam’s large population of commuter motorcycles, older cars and price-sensitive independent-workshop customers. However, semi-synthetic and full-synthetic lubricants are gaining strategic importance as modern scooters, turbocharged passenger cars and newer commercial vehicles require improved oxidation resistance, deposit control and thermal stability. International suppliers already market dedicated motorcycle, passenger-car and heavy-duty portfolios in Vietnam, including Shell Advance, Shell Helix and Shell Rimula. The expanding EV population will gradually constrain conventional engine-oil consumption but simultaneously introduce electric drive-unit fluids, e-axle lubricants, bearing greases and battery thermal-management products. VinFast delivered 97,399 EVs globally, with its domestic market accounting for the overwhelming majority of deliveries, illustrating the pace at which Vietnam’s powertrain mix is changing.

Competitive Landscape 

The Vietnam Automotive Lubricants Market combines multinational lubricant majors with established Vietnamese petroleum and petrochemical companies. Castrol BP Petco, Shell Vietnam, Petrolimex Petrochemical Corporation, PVOIL and AP Saigon Petro compete through motorcycle oils, passenger-car oils, heavy-duty lubricants, transmission products and workshop distribution. Local blending capability is strategically important: PVOIL operates a 20,000-ton-per-year plant, while AP Saigon Petro reports production exceeding 10 million litres annually and distribution across Vietnam.

Growth Drivers 

Large Motorcycle and Expanding Passenger-Vehicle Service Base 

Vietnam’s automotive lubricant demand is structurally supported by the scale of its motorcycle and passenger-vehicle ecosystem, which continuously generates requirements for engine oils, scooter oils, gear oils, transmission fluids, coolants and greases. The Vietnam Association of Motorcycle Manufacturers recorded 2,653,607 motorcycle sales in 2024, including cub motorcycles, scooters, clutch motorcycles and sport motorcycles. In the automobile segment, Vietnam Automobile Manufacturers’ Association data show 295,979 vehicles sold by its members in 2024, comprising 220,295 passenger cars, 64,782 commercial vehicles, 7,748 buses, 1,036 special-purpose vehicles and 9,866 hybrid vehicles within reported categories. The service-fill implication is substantial because conventional motorcycles typically require recurring engine-oil replacement, while scooters create additional demand for dedicated JASO MB lubricants and final-drive oils. Passenger cars increasingly require API-compliant motor oils, automatic transmission fluids, CVT fluids and long-life coolants. Commercial vehicles support heavy-duty diesel oils and driveline products because freight operations involve greater mileage and engine loading. Vietnam’s macroeconomic base also supports continued mobility and vehicle maintenance. World Bank data place national GDP at USD 476.39 billion in 2024, GDP per capita at USD 4,717.3, and population at 100,987,686 people. These indicators provide a large consumer and commercial transport base for lubricant replacement. The strongest opportunity for suppliers is therefore not dependent on a single new-vehicle cycle; each ICE vehicle entering Vietnam’s parc generates years of subsequent workshop activity. Motorcycle workshops, OEM dealerships, fuel stations and independent repair centres consequently remain important lubricant distribution points, particularly in Hanoi, Ho Chi Minh City and surrounding industrial provinces.  

Commercial Freight and High-Utilisation Mobility Supporting Heavy-Duty Lubricant Consumption 

Vietnam’s expanding freight and passenger-transport activity provides another important growth driver because commercial vehicles consume lubricants under substantially higher duty cycles than privately operated vehicles. The National Statistics Office reported 1,917.9 million tonnes of freight transported during the first nine months of 2024, equivalent to 393.4 billion tonne-kilometres of freight traffic. Passenger transport over the same period reached 3,660.2 million passenger movements and 204.6 billion passenger-kilometres. These transport volumes create sustained requirements for heavy-duty diesel engine oils, axle oils, transmission fluids, greases and coolants across trucks, buses, vans and logistics fleets. VAMA data additionally show 64,782 commercial vehicles sold by members in 2024, including 57,034 trucks and 7,748 buses, while reported commercial-vehicle sales increased to 79,414 units in 2025, including 70,746 trucks and 8,668 buses. The growing vehicle base magnifies lubricant demand because commercial fleets are generally maintained according to mileage, engine hours and preventive-maintenance schedules rather than occasional consumer servicing. Long-distance freight corridors connecting Ho Chi Minh City, Dong Nai, Binh Duong, Hai Phong and Hanoi create concentrated opportunities for bulk lubricants, oil-analysis programs and extended-drain heavy-duty formulations. Vietnam’s broader economy provides a supportive backdrop: World Bank data put 2024 GDP at USD 476.39 billion and GDP per capita at USD 4,717.3, while the country had 100,987,686 residents. For lubricant manufacturers, the commercial segment is particularly attractive because one fleet relationship can create recurring demand across engine oils, differential lubricants, transmission fluids, chassis grease and cooling systems. Suppliers that combine technical support, fleet oil-condition monitoring, scheduled delivery and workshop training can therefore capture greater value than firms competing only through packaged retail engine oil.  

Market Challenges 

Rapid Electrification Reducing Conventional Engine-Oil Intensity 

Vietnam’s accelerating electric-vehicle transition represents the most important long-term challenge for conventional automotive lubricant demand because battery-electric vehicles eliminate crankcase engine-oil changes and significantly simplify several mechanical lubrication systems. VinFast reported 97,399 electric vehicles delivered globally in 2024, with Vietnam identified as its primary market and principal source of demand. This development is particularly relevant because Vietnam’s lubricant industry has historically depended heavily on internal-combustion motorcycles and passenger vehicles. VAMM members sold 2,653,607 motorcycles in 2024, while VAMA members recorded 220,295 passenger-car sales during the same year. As battery-electric motorcycles, scooters and passenger cars replace ICE models, every substitution removes repeated future engine-oil service events from the lubricant aftermarket. The challenge is intensified by the simultaneous scale of Vietnam’s conventional vehicle parc, meaning suppliers cannot simply discontinue traditional products. They must finance parallel portfolios covering mineral and synthetic motorcycle oil, passenger-car motor oil, heavy-duty diesel oil and emerging EV-specific fluids. The latter include e-axle lubricants, reduction-gear fluids, electric-motor bearing greases, compressor oils and battery thermal-management fluids, which require different properties such as electrical compatibility, copper protection, low conductivity and thermal stability. The macroeconomic context means this transition is occurring in a sizeable mobility market: World Bank data place Vietnam’s 2024 population at 100,987,686, GDP at USD 476.39 billion, and GDP per capita at USD 4,717.3. The business challenge is therefore portfolio rebalancing rather than simple demand contraction. Companies overexposed to motorcycle engine oil or conventional passenger-car lubricants face greater disruption, while suppliers able to develop hybrid and EV fluid technologies can partially offset declining engine-oil intensity.  

Fragmented Service Channels and Increasing Lubricant Specification Complexity 

Vietnam’s automotive lubricant market faces a significant operational challenge from the combination of fragmented workshop distribution and increasingly complex vehicle-fluid specifications. VAMM members sold 2,653,607 motorcycles in 2024, covering cub, scooter, clutch and sport-bike configurations, while VAMA members reported 295,979 automobile sales, including 220,295 passenger cars, 64,782 commercial vehicles and 9,866 hybrid vehicles. These categories require substantially different lubricant chemistries and service procedures. Motorcycles may require JASO MA or MA2 oils for wet-clutch compatibility, scooters frequently require JASO MB engine oils plus dedicated final-drive lubricants, modern petrol cars may specify API SP and low-viscosity grades, commercial diesels require higher-detergency heavy-duty products, and automatic vehicles can require ATF, CVT or DCT-specific transmission fluids. Misapplication therefore carries higher technical risk than in a market dominated by a narrow set of engine designs. Vietnam’s aftermarket includes OEM dealerships, independent garages, roadside motorcycle mechanics, spare-parts retailers and petroleum stations, making consistent mechanic training and product authentication difficult across the entire distribution base. Increasing hybrid penetration adds another layer: VAMA recorded 9,866 hybrid vehicles in 2024, rising to 14,171 units in 2025 within its reported member sales. Such vehicles can have intermittent engine operation and specialised transmission requirements that do not align neatly with legacy maintenance practices. World Bank figures reinforce the scale of the challenge: Vietnam had 100,987,686 residents in 2024 and GDP per capita of USD 4,717.3, supporting millions of mobility-related service interactions across metropolitan and provincial markets. For lubricant companies, successful execution therefore requires detailed oil-finder systems, mechanic education, tamper-resistant packaging, QR authentication and distributor control. Without those capabilities, the increasing number of specifications can lead to incorrect fluid selection, customer dissatisfaction and brand dilution.  

Market Opportunities 

Premium Synthetic, Motorcycle and Transmission Fluid Expansion 

Vietnam’s current vehicle structure creates a significant future opportunity for premium synthetic lubricants and specialised transmission products. VAMM members sold 2,653,607 motorcycles in 2024, giving lubricant suppliers a large installed pipeline of commuter motorcycles, scooters, clutch bikes and higher-performance models that will require repeated servicing. This vehicle mix supports segmentation beyond basic mineral oils into semi-synthetic and full-synthetic JASO MA2 motorcycle oils, JASO MB scooter products and application-specific gear fluids. Passenger vehicles create a second premiumisation opportunity. VAMA members reported 220,295 passenger-car sales in 2024, alongside 9,866 hybrids, while 2025 member sales included 218,974 passenger cars and 14,171 hybrids. Modern passenger vehicles increasingly use turbocharged petrol engines, smaller-displacement high-output engines, automatic transmissions, CVTs and hybrid systems that require tightly specified fluids. The addressable opportunity therefore extends to SAE 0W-20 and 5W-30 oils, API SP formulations, automatic transmission fluids, CVT fluids, DCT fluids and hybrid-compatible engine oils. Vietnam’s World Bank-reported GDP of USD 476.39 billion in 2024 and GDP per capita of USD 4,717.3 provide a macroeconomic foundation for consumers and fleets to migrate toward higher-specification products as vehicle technology becomes more sophisticated. Suppliers can increase future participation by building vehicle-specific lubricant recommendation systems, OEM approvals and mechanic-training programs rather than treating the market as a commodity oil business. Motorcycle workshops are particularly important because they provide repeated customer contact and can influence the transition from conventional mineral oil to higher-performance lubricants. The current sales base already gives manufacturers the installed vehicles necessary to support this strategy without relying on speculative future statistics.  

EV Fluids, Hybrid Lubricants and Circular Used-Oil Solutions 

Vietnam’s electrification and environmental transition creates a future growth opportunity for lubricant suppliers that expand from traditional engine oils into specialised EV fluids and circular lubricant services. VinFast delivered 97,399 electric vehicles globally in 2024, with Vietnam accounting for the company’s principal market, showing that electric drivetrains have already achieved meaningful commercial scale. At the same time, VAMA members recorded 9,866 hybrid vehicles in 2024 and 14,171 in 2025, establishing an expanding intermediate powertrain category that still requires engine oil but operates under different thermal and duty-cycle conditions from conventional vehicles. Hybrid engines can experience repeated shutdowns and restarts, making oxidation stability, moisture control and low-temperature protection increasingly relevant. Battery-electric vehicles eliminate crankcase oil but create demand for reduction-gear fluids, e-axle lubricants, electric-motor greases, compressor oils and battery thermal-management fluids. This gives traditional lubricant producers an opportunity to preserve technical relevance even as engine-oil intensity declines. Environmental regulation creates a parallel opportunity in circularity. Vietnam’s Ministry of Industry and Trade highlighted in 2024 that national environmental policy was tightening controls over waste and difficult-to-recycle material flows, while lubricant suppliers increasingly face pressure to improve product traceability and responsible waste handling. The country’s current automotive base provides substantial potential feedstock for organized used-oil collection: 2,653,607 motorcycles were sold by VAMM members in 2024 and 295,979 automobiles were sold by VAMA members. World Bank data add a macro foundation of USD 476.39 billion GDP and 100,987,686 people in 2024. Lubricant manufacturers can therefore develop closed-loop partnerships with dealerships, commercial fleets and workshops, combining fresh-oil supply with used-oil collection, documented transfer to licensed processors and eventual re-refined-base-oil incorporation where specifications permit. This creates differentiation through compliance, sustainability and customer retention rather than relying exclusively on product price.

Research Methodology 

Step 1: Identification of Key Variables

The initial phase develops an ecosystem map covering motorcycle and automobile OEMs, lubricant blenders, base-oil suppliers, additive companies, distributors, workshops, fleet operators and recyclers. Variables include vehicle parc, annual vehicle sales, sump capacity, annual mileage, lubricant drain intervals, SAE viscosity, API/JASO specifications and service-channel structure. 

Step 2: Market Analysis and Construction

Historical automotive demand is mapped against lubricant consumption requirements for motorcycles, scooters, passenger cars, commercial vehicles and off-highway equipment. Factory-fill and service-fill demand are analysed separately, while engine oils, transmission fluids, gear oils, greases and coolants are assessed through product-specific consumption models. 

Step 3: Hypothesis Validation and Expert Consultation

Market hypotheses are validated through computer-assisted telephone interviews with lubricant manufacturers, distributors, workshop operators, motorcycle mechanics, fleet-maintenance personnel and automotive industry participants. Interviews evaluate product substitution, synthetic penetration, oil-change behaviour, distribution margins, brand preferences, specification migration and emerging EV-fluid requirements. 

Step 4: Research Synthesis and Final Output

The final phase triangulates bottom-up lubricant consumption with vehicle sales, manufacturing activity, supplier portfolios, blending capacity and macroeconomic indicators.
